Yuans Technology: NVIDIA’s Exclusive “Golden Key” to AI Server Infrastructure

HONG KONG, Dec. 11, 2025 /PRNewswire/ — I. Elite Certifications and Insurmountable Market Barriers

  1. NVIDIA RVL Certification
    Yuans Technology is one of only five companies globally—and the only mainland China-based vendor—to hold NVIDIA’s RVL (Recommended Vendor List) certification. This credential is the de facto mandatory qualification for supplying structural and thermal solutions to NVIDIA’s data-center platforms. Yuans’ products have passed NVIDIA’s rigorous mechanical, thermal, electrical, and signal-integrity validation, enabling seamless integration with GB200, GB300, and future flagship systems. This certification creates an extraordinarily high barrier to entry.
  2. One of Three Official NVIDIA Server-Cabinet Partners
    Together with Foxconn and Interplex, Yuans forms the exclusive trio of authorized NVIDIA server-cabinet suppliers. Its high-density, tri-integrated “compute + power + cooling” architecture boosts deployment efficiency by 4.1× and materially lowers data-center PUE, establishing Yuans as mission-critical infrastructure for NVIDIA-powered supercomputing clusters.

Bridging the Gap between Performance and Simplicity

Operators currently face a significant trade-off in Fixed Wireless Access (FWA) deployments. While outdoor CPE delivers superior signal quality, they traditionally require drilling, external cabling, and expensive technician visits. Conversely, indoor self-install units are easier to deploy but suffer from inconsistent performance due to home layouts and modern building materials. Specifically, Low-E coatings, now common in residential windows, can reduce indoor 5G performance by up to 50%. 

“Operators are looking for a simple and scalable way to deploy outdoor FWA without the cost and delay of professional installation. Together with NetComm, we are delivering exactly that,” said Neil Chaulk, CEO of Solace Power. “This partnership accelerates the path to commercial deployments that help alleviate the network capacity constraints operators are currently facing.”

A True “Self-Install” Outdoor Solution

The joint solution integrates Solace’s Wireless Power Through-Glass (PTG) module with NetComm’s next-generation AurusLINK CPE platform. This architecture allows the device to mount directly to a window and draw power wirelessly through the glass, eliminating the need for holes or cables.

By removing the physical power cable, the solution overcomes the final barrier to true self-install outdoor 5G deployment. This enables operators to offer the simplicity of an indoor installation while capturing the network efficiency and signal quality of an outdoor radio. 

Intelligent Power for Global Deployment

The device features intelligent power transfer capabilities designed to work across a global range of housing types. The system enables a single CPE design that works on roughly 98% of residential windows worldwide. The AurusLINK platform dynamically optimizes power transfer, intelligently adapting to single, double, or triple-pane Low-E windows of varying thicknesses.

SINGAPORE and SEOUL, South Korea, Dec. 11, 2025 /PRNewswire/ — Rhinocare Korea, a medtech innovator specializing in drug-free respiratory care, announced plans to establish a joint venture (JV) in Singapore as part of its strategy to expand across Asia-Pacific, Europe, and North America. The move follows strong global interest in its patented JetStream™ warm-steam nasal therapy device—an at-home solution that alleviates nasal congestion using only water, without medication or invasive procedures.

Rhinocare Korea’s technology is based on therapeutic research originating from the Weizmann Institute of Science and enhanced through proprietary JetStream™ engineering. The device delivers 43°C warm steam at a controlled pressure of 80 mmH₂O deep into the nasal cavity, providing relief for symptoms related to rhinitis, sinusitis, influenza, and allergies. Its high-pressure system enables deeper and more targeted delivery compared with conventional steamers.

The company has secured major regulatory approvals, including U.S. FDA Class I registration, CE marking, and ISO 13485 certification. Clinical observations indicate that users experienced a 75–80% improvement in congestion. In a study on perennial rhinitis, an impressive 75% of patients reported that their symptoms were resolved or significantly reduced within just one week of treatment.

Jollibee Group Brands Lead ASEAN Restaurant Rankings for 2025 as Global Presence Expands


SINGAPORE – Media OutReach Newswire – 11 December 2025 – The Jollibee Group‘s global momentum continues as its three flagship brands—Jollibee, Mang Inasal, and Chowking—once again dominated the Brand Finance ASEAN 500 2025 rankings, maintaining their positions as the top three most valuable restaurant brands in the ASEAN region.

Jollibee Group reinforces its leadership in the ASEAN restaurant sector, showcasing the strength, growth, and global appeal of its brand portfolio.
Jollibee Group reinforces its leadership in the ASEAN restaurant sector, showcasing the strength, growth, and global appeal of its brand portfolio.

This continued leadership comes as Jollibee Group accelerates its international expansion and strengthens its presence in key global markets, including the United States, Hong Kong SAR, Singapore, and the Middle East.

Jollibee, the Group’s flagship brand, recorded an 8% rise in brand value to USD 2.5 billion and remains recognized as the world’s second-fastest-growing restaurant brand. With more than 1,800 stores across 17 countries, Jollibee continues to delight customers worldwide with its iconic offerings, including Chickenjoy fried chicken, Jolly Spaghetti, and the Yumburger. Jollibee continues to spread joy through superior taste and proves that this unique taste indeed transcends borders, as it received several prestigious recognitions this year and in the past that celebrate both its products and its growing presence in various markets.

The Jollibee Hong Kong team added the My Favourite Fast-Food Shop at the U Food Favourite Food Awards 2025, and Best-Ever American Cuisine 2025 at the Weekend Weekly Food Awards to the brand’s growing list of global accolades. In the U.S., Chickenjoy was named the #1 Best Fast-Food Fried Chicken for two consecutive years by USA Today’s 10Best Readers’ Choice Awards, while Ad Age has recognized Jollibee as one of the world’s hottest brands.

Mang Inasal and Chowking also contributed to the Group’s strong portfolio performance, with brand values rising to USD 377 million and USD 262 million, respectively. While primarily anchored in the Philippines, both brands remain key contributors to the Jollibee Group’s regional scale and overall brand equity.
